When using caffeine from coffee correctly, it can decrease perceived effort during exercise, which often allows you to work … WebMar 22, 2024 · Caffeine is present in ground coffee in amounts ranging between 0.75 and 1.5 percent by weight. The average cup of coffee thus contains about 100 mg (0.003 ounce) of caffeine. The caffeine content of tea varies greatly depending on the strength of the tea, but it averages about 40 mg. simply home owner https://springfieldsbesthomes.com

This is important because the caffeine content … WebFeb 5, 2024 · The average cup of coffee contains about 100 milligrams of caffeine, but there is a lot of variation. An espresso often contains as little as 50 milligrams per shot, while a cup of drip coffee can easily contain 200 milligrams of caffeine.
